What is 15 cm/year converted to inches per month? Round to the nearest tenth.

Answer:

0.5 inches per month

Step-by-step explanation:

There are nearly 0.3937 inches in 1 cm, so

[tex]1 \ cm \approx 0.03937 \ in\\ \\15\ cm\approx 5.9055\ in[/tex]

There are 12 months in the year, so'

15 centimeters per year is equivalent to

[tex]15 \ cm/year\approx \dfrac{5.9055}{12}\ in/month\\\approx 0.492125\ in/month\\\approx 0.5\ in/month\\\\[/tex]
